Output 21aebebca48b4e2c56a6f3f8391f698f7d7b44ef8454af81548182aa47cd5cfe:6

value
107198902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a30729103ba23eb33b529c831bac2fec6d123d9 OP_EQUAL
address
MK3Ei2Vd8h7HZg43RLr6c9oJFv2KMg2rK6
transaction
21aebebca48b4e2c56a6f3f8391f698f7d7b44ef8454af81548182aa47cd5cfe
spent
true